Gambling SEO

Search Engine OptimisationPublished June 16, 2010 at 5:58 pm Comments Off

This article is written to help dispel some of the nasty beliefs that spammy methods will help you rank a gambling site. Remember quality over quantity. You’d be surprised what gets flagged as spam in the eyes of the big G when it’s related to this niche. You need to remember Google hates gambling sites. This community is one of the biggest producers of spam online and now you’re all tarred with the same brush and you’re sandboxed before you even start.

Now when you’re doing SEO for gambling sites you have to be very careful that you don’t get flagged for spam. This will of course have a detrimental effect to your Gambling SEO so be careful, things that you could get away with in other niches could cause you to crash out of the index. I know this because I did it on one of my experiment sites pokerroyale.fr. Keep in mind this was done on purpose for testing reasons.

The thing is with Gambling SEO is that you have to do everything to a higher standard, 1000 poor quality social bookmarks could help you if you want to rank for a regional drycleaners, but that isn’t the market you’re in or you wouldn’t be reading this. In fact this sort of behaviour will see your rankings plummet, programmes like SEnuke and Xrumer will most likely end up getting you penalised. You need to do things manually, this is depressingly boring, but it has to be done.

So here’s a quick breakdown of methods which will help you.

• Adding plenty of fresh well written content to your site, make sure it’s written by a native of the language or a high quality translator. NO CONTENT SPINNING, I can’t stress enough how bad this is, it directly proves that you’re spamming, there is no legitimate reason for this writers are cheap to hire after all.
• Send all new pages to social networks to get them indexed quickly there are lots of apps for things like twitter, for example wordpress’ twitter tools is a good example. And when you’re building your social networks make sure you do this a natural manner adding people who might actually be interested in what you have to say.
• Use semi manual tools, this is the biggy, we know that you can’t be bothered to do everything manually, but you can’t do things completely automated. So here’s a range of tools which find sites for you store the information that you don’t want to change and fill that in for you. This saves time, but you write the content manually giving you some variation and proper control of where you put your links. So here are a few examples of semi automatic softwares and best thing is they’re all free.
